We saw a fantastic immersive (and interactive) theatrical performance here called Death of Rasputin, which was put on by the extremely talented team at Artemis Is Burning. The performance took place throughout the entire venue using multiple beautifully staged rooms that the cast and attendees moved between freely. The venue and facilities were great, and The Arts Center is very easy to get to as it is the first thing you reach when you exit the Governors Island Ferry. The staff was friendly and helpful, and the entire experience was unique and enjoyable. We talked about it for weeks after and told many more people to attend while the performances were still taking place. The trip to the center is also very enjoyable, as the Governors Island Ferry provides beautiful views of the city during the short several minute ride between the Battery Maritime Building at the southern tip of Manhattan and Soissons Landing on Governors Island. It is worth visiting for the fun trip alone. Thank you to the wonderful team at Artemis Is Burning (Ashley Brett Chipman, Hope Youngblood, Julia Sharpe, Kelly Bartnik, Allison Camali, and the entire cast and crew) for putting on such an amazing show and introducing us to this fantastic Arts Center!
